When you create a sink policy, you can grant permissions to all accounts in an organization or to individual accounts. You can also use a sink policy to limit the types of data that is shared. The six types of services with their respective resource types that you can allow or deny are: Metrics - Specify with AWS::CloudWatch::Metric Log groups - Specify with AWS::Logs::LogGroup Traces - Specify with AWS::XRay::Trace Application Insights - Applications - Specify with AWS::ApplicationInsights::Application Internet Monitor - Specify with AWS::InternetMonitor::Monitor Application Signals - Specify with AWS::ApplicationSignals::Service and AWS::ApplicationSignals::ServiceLevelObjective See the examples in this section to see how to specify permitted source accounts and data types.
